I applied through an employee referral. The process took 1 day. I interviewed at NetApp in Aug 2008
Interview
Interview questions were ok. They asked me about distributed systems, storage and file system concepts.
Some algorithmic questions were also asked primarily string manipulation, hashing.
I applied through a recruiter. The process took 1 day. I interviewed at NetApp (Sunnyvale, CA) in Dec 2011
Interview
The interview itself wasn't hard, they asked general questions (how to find least common denominator, a brainteaser). The hard part was dealing with the recruiters. I had a pending job offer so they promised I'd know by the following Monday. On Monday they promised they'd tell me on Wednesday. On Wednesday they swore I would know by Thursday, and on Thursday they absolutely told me I would know Friday. A month later, still no reply. The way they dealt with me was incredibly unprofessional. I don't recommend going through the interview process if not knowing results stresses you out.

How to calculate the least common denominator between 2 numbers?
If there are three jars of marbles, one black, one white, and one jar of black and white, and they are all labeled incorrectly (so the only thing you know is that the jar labeled "White" does not contain all the white marbles), how many marbles do you need to draw to figure out which jar is which?
